Common Name | Berninamycin D | ||||||||||||
Description | Berninamycin D belongs to the class of organic compounds known as cyclic peptides. Cyclic peptides are compounds containing a cyclic moiety bearing a peptide backbone. Based on a literature review very few articles have been published on Berninamycin D. | ||||||||||||
